Description
When importing access keys (i.e. service accounts) for LDAP accounts, we are requiring groups to exist under one of the configured group base DNs. This is not correct. This change fixes this by only checking for existence and storing the normalized form of the group DN - we do not return an error if the group is not under a base DN.
Test is updated to illustrate an import failure that would happen without this change.
Motivation and Context
This IAM data import bug was found while working with a customer.
